    Resolved [RESOLVED] Sound card problem

    I have an ESS ES 1868 sound card.
    Win95 133 Pentium
    When I load the driver my system loads the ES1869 driver.If I change the resource settings or the output ranges in the control interface will this fix it.and where can I get the settings for my driver. Or should I toss this sound card and buy a knew one?

    Hi,
    The link below should work for you. Make sure that you pick the correct model number and OS...
    http://www.esstech.com/Technical/dri...iver.htm#These

    The file is a Zip file...when you Unzip it, it will create additional driver files in a directory that you decide on.

    Boot into Safe Mode...remove all references to your sound card. Reboot and let WinDoze find it...tell it that you have the disk. Then Browse to the location of the Unzipped driver files...hopefully, it'll start flying for you.
